移动终端连接Redis,轻松获取数据(手机访问redis)

Redis,是一个开源的使用ANSI C语言编写、支持网络、可基于内存亦可持久化的日志型、Key‑Value数据库,并提供多种语言的API。很多用户希望在移动端轻松获取Redis的数据,尤其是在传统的HTTP传输压力较大的场景下。

以下是实现Redis数据在移动终端上获取的一般流程:

客户端在移动终端端发起与Redis服务器的连接:

//创建一个新的redis.client客户端
const redisClient = new Redis('redis://localhost:6379');

然后用户可以使用Redis客户端提供的get方法来获取Redis服务器上的数据

//使用get方法获取数据 
let data = awt redisClient.get('foo');

随后,在移动终端端实现对获取的数据的操作,比如解析、显示:

//实现对数据的操作,比如解析或显示
let parsedData = JSON.parse(data);
console.log(parsedData);

移动端还可以使用Redis客户端提供的set方法来将服务器的数据传输到移动设备上面。

//使用set方法将数据传输到移动设备
awt redisClient.set('foo', JSON.stringify(newData));

通过以上解释可以看出,Redis客户端使用get和set两个方法可以轻松地管理在移动终端和Redis服务器之间的数据交互,从而大大提升了移动终端上的数据获取效率,同时也减少了客户端的网络流量。


数据运维技术 » 移动终端连接Redis,轻松获取数据(手机访问redis)